Officer Tim Durgan of the Ontario County Sheriff’s Office will serve as the new School Resource Officer (SRO) for the Naples School District this coming fall, following approval by the Naples School Board.
Durgan will succeed Officer Rick Jaus, who is retiring after many years of commendable service in the school district.

The announcement was made by Naples School Superintendent Kevin Swartz in a recent social media post.
In his message, Swartz praised Durgan’s extensive experience and expressed confidence that the new SRO would continue to provide significant support to students, staff, and the wider community. He also encouraged the community to celebrate the retiring Officer Jaus, lauding his years of outstanding service and wishing him a well-deserved retirement.
